Around 2014, Dev Patel conceived the image of a man wearing a rubber monkey mask in a wrestling ring in "the armpit of India" and wrote down the words "Monkey Man". [13] On October 29, 2018, it was reported that Patel would make his directorial debut with an action thriller film titled Monkey Man, which he co-wrote with Paul Angunawela and John Collee, and was set to star in.
